Injured Socceroos defender Herd ruled out of Asian Cup

Australian defender Chris Herd has lost another battle with injury and been ruled out of the Asian Cup.

Herd suffered an injury to his Achilles tendon at training last Monday, prior to Australia's clash against Oman the next day.

Socceroos medical staff treated Herd but decided there was no prospect of him returning later in the tournament.

Herd can't be replaced, reducing Australia's squad to 22 players.

"It's disappointing for the team and especially for Chris that he is unable to continue," Socceroos coach Ange Postecoglou said in a statement on Thursday.

"It has been determined it is in Chris' best interests that he returns to Aston Villa for rehabilitation to ensure he can get back on the pitch."

Herd was overlooked for Australia's tournament opener against Kuwait before suffering the injury.
